Australia, officially the Commonwealth of Australia, is a country in the southern hemisphere. It comprises the mainland of the world’s smallest(36)continent, the major island of Tasmania, and(37)numerous other islands in the Indian and Pacific Oceans. And it also has many(38)neighboring countries.
For around 40,000 years before European(39)settlement commenced in the late 18th century, the Australian mainland and Tasmania were(40)inhabited by around 250 individual nations of local Australians. After(41)scattered visits by fishermen from the north, and European discovery by Dutch explorers in 1606, the eastern half of Australia was(42)claimed by the British in 1770 and(43)claimed settled in the colony of New South Wales, founded on 26 January 1788.(44)The population grew steadily in the following years and the continent was explored thorough-ly. During the 19th century another five largely self-governing Crown Colonies were established.
Since the six colonies became a federation and the Commonwealth of Australia was formed,(45)Australia has maintained a stable liberal democratic political system and remains a Commonwealth realm. The population is just over 21. 3 million, with about 60% concentrated in and around the mainland state capitals of Sydney, Melbourne, etc.
Technologically advanced and industrialized,(46)Australia is a prosperous multicultural country and has good results in many international comparisons of national performance, such as health care, public education, economic freedom, and the protection of civil liberties and political rights.
